Changelog — StageGrid v4.2, seat-map renderer for the Marloe Civic Theatre. Renamed setting: RENDER_CACHE_TTL is now SEATMAP_CACHE_TTL. Old name is ignored as of this release; no deprecation shim. Update every env file before deploying, or cached maps will never expire. While editing, note that the ticketing API credential must follow the renamed line, on the line immediately after it.

vault entry, yagep-yagef: COURIER_KEY13=8965fb29ff62d

## Runbook: Thumbnest image cache leak

When Thumbnest worker RSS exceeds 6 GB, the image cache is likely leaking decoded frames. Confirm via the heap dump endpoint; leaked entries show no eviction timestamp. Mitigation: restart workers one at a time, then lower the cache ceiling. Note for security review: the leak is triggerable by repeated requests for distinct oversized images, so treat sustained growth as potentially adversarial and capture request logs before restarting. The cache parameters in effect are as follows.

config for yahof-tajop:
zorath:
  pin: 7493
  metrics_host: metrics.zorath.tolvaqsys.internal
  tenant: praiel
  seal: seal_fd9cd4f1

Subject: Autocomplete index cut-over complete

Team — the slow autocomplete index on Lintwell search was cut over to the sharded build last night. Query latency dropped from ~900ms to ~40ms at p95. The old index stays read-only for two weeks, then gets dropped. The new cluster runs with the following configuration values.

config for tagep-kaguf:
FENWYN_PIN=5236
FENWYN_METRICS_HOST=metrics.fenwyn.qorvellabs.internal
FENWYN_LOG_LEVEL=error
FENWYN_TENANT=silys